Duties:

Assist veterinarians during examinations and surgical procedures.

Perform animal catheterization and administer medications as directed.

Maintain a clean and organized work environment, ensuring adherence to aseptic techniques.

Provide animal restraint during examinations and treatments to ensure safety for both the animal and staff.

Conduct routine laboratory tests and assist with diagnostic procedures.

Monitor the health and behavior of animals in our care, reporting any concerns to the veterinarian.

Support animal husbandry practices, including feeding, grooming, and exercising animals.

Handle dogs with care, utilizing appropriate dog training techniques when necessary.

Client relations and assisting in reception duties.
